Web2.1 Pursuant to Section 256 of the NHS Act 2006, the Partners have agreed to transfer funding based on a range of services purchased by the as social care in nature. 2.2 The … Web5.1 Section 256 monies are monies released for the provision of social care services which will benefit health. These monies are held within the NHS and transferred to Local Authorities by way of an agreed section256 agreement.
